Output 2691cfe01dd2be571e903d92938443e3cdc243a186f2968099e2e0a67cc04faa:0

value
2834752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a7028d1b6b6118b6ed1417bf31db1afe792b4043 OP_EQUAL
address
3Gv5pqfeit5qBLSufrY5cktQNmovjo3Wnt
transaction
2691cfe01dd2be571e903d92938443e3cdc243a186f2968099e2e0a67cc04faa
confirmations
370579
spent
true